import unittest import numpy as np from prml import nn class TestCauchy(unittest.TestCase): def test_cauchy(self): np.random.seed(1234) obs = np.random.standard_cauchy(size=10000) obs = 2 * obs + 1 loc = nn.Parameter(0) s = nn.Parameter(1) for _ in range(100): loc.cleargrad() s.cleargrad() x = nn.random.Cauchy(loc, nn.softplus(s), data=obs) x.log_pdf().sum().backward() loc.value += loc.grad * 0.001 s.value += s.grad * 0.001 self.assertAlmostEqual(x.loc.value, 1, places=1) self.assertAlmostEqual(x.scale.value, 2, places=1) if __name__ == '__main__': unittest.main()
